Apr. 6
1776 Ships of the Continental Navy fail in their attempt to capture a Royal Navy dispatch boat 1789 1st US Congress begins regular sessions, Federal Hall, New York NY 1862 Battle of Shiloh, Union defeats Confederacy in SW Tennessee 1865 Battle of Sayler's Creek, 1/3rd of Lee's army cut off 1869 1st plastic, Celluloid, patented 1886 City of Vancouver British Columbia Canada incorporated 1888 Thomas Green Clemson dies, bequeathing his estate to the State of South Carolina to establish Clemson Agricultural College 1889 George Eastman places Kodak Camera on sale for 1st time 1909 North Pole reached by Americans Robert Peary & Matthew Henson 1912 Electric starter 1st appeared in cars 1916 German parliament OKs unrestricted submarine warfare 1917 US declares war on Germany, enters World War I 1930 Hostess Twinkies invented by bakery executive James Dewar 1938 Teflon invented by Roy J Plunkett 1941 Beginning of 3 day bombardment of Belgrade 1941 British General Gambier-Parry caught in North Africa 1941 German bombardment on Piraeus (munitions ship explodes) 1943 British & US offensive at Wadi Akarit, South-Tunisia 1945 Coevorden freed from Nazi's 1945 Japanese giant battleship Yamato heads to Okinawa 1945 Massive kamikaze-attack on US battle fleet near Okinawa 1945 US marines explore Tsugen Shima near Okinawa 1954 TV Dinner is 1st put on sale by Swanson & Sons 1965 Intelsat 1 ("Early Bird") 1st commercial geosynchronous communications satellite 1980 Post It Notes are introduced 1984 11th Space Shuttle Mission (41-C)- Challenger 5 is launched; 1st time 11 people in space 1992 Microsoft announced Windows 3.1
